P.S. Looks like we have a wee bug in the reply / video embeds going on - if you have a problem with odd code showing up after you use the youtube tag, then make sure your "Disable HTML in this message" option is NOT checked and just save the Reply again.
Actually, if you could try another video and let me know if that happens to you (and you can fix it by clearing that option), that'd be handy.

Yes... I took a look and the "Disable BB Code in this message" box was ticked - which prevents the software translating the quote tags (which are BB code, not HTML). I un-ticked that box et voila, mange tout mange tout, etc. 8)
However... there does appear to be a bug here too - occasionally the BB code appears anyway, but seems to be curable simply by editing and re-saving the message. We'll have a look into that when we've caught up on some sleep... :shock:
